Bruce Arena To Step Down

image: tribuneindia.com


US Soccer have announced that Bruce Arena's contract as US National team manager will not be renewed.


After a dreadful World Cup it was unlikely Arena would be asked to stay on, but his achievements with the team over an eight year period (highlighted by a 2002 World Cup quarterfinal appearance) mean he's been spared the indignity of being fired.


Arena's contract runs until the end of the calendar year, meaning US Soccer have a leisurely 5 and a half months to name his successor, though we all know who they want.
